Looks like I'm not alone. I have no "Applications" menu items, although
"Places" and "System" are fully populated. I brought about my grief by
dist-upgrade UbuntuStudio 7.10 to 8.04. I ran into problems and made
me decide to remove ubuntu studio packages till I was able to get
Ubuntu-Desktop fully installed.
so I have no Applications menu items.
Tried creating a new user(for a fresh desktop), same thing.
Right click-edit menu, crashs.
alacarte crashs with......
